{ "id": "2203.01251", "version": "v1", "published": "2022-03-02T17:16:11.000Z", "updated": "2022-03-02T17:16:11.000Z", "title": "Sharp phase transition for Cox percolation", "authors": [ "Christian Hirsch", "Benedikt Jahnel", "Stephen Muirhead" ], "comment": "9 pages, 1 figure", "categories": [ "math.PR" ], "abstract": "We prove the sharpness of the percolation phase transition for a class of Cox percolation models, i.e., models of continuum percolation in a random environment. The key requirements are that the environment has a finite range of dependence and satisfies a local boundedness condition, however the FKG inequality need not hold. The proof combines the OSSS inequality with a coarse-graining construction.", "revisions": [ { "version": "v1", "updated": "2022-03-02T17:16:11.000Z" } ], "analyses": { "subjects": [ "60F10", "60K35" ], "keywords": [ "sharp phase transition", "cox percolation models", "percolation phase transition", "local boundedness condition", "osss inequality" ], "note": { "typesetting": "TeX", "pages": 9, "language": "en", "license": "arXiv", "status": "editable" } } }
